The New Blockaders
Live At Hinoeuma

Hypnagogia GIA-04

CD
£9.99


Relentless psychedelic brutalism from legendary UK noise group The New Blockaders, with the Rupenus brothers joined by Phil Todd of Ashtray Navigations for a live recording drawn from The Red Rose in London in November 2003. This is very much in the contemporary style of TNB and makes a great companion piece to their amazing Das Zerstoren, Zum Gebaren from Thurston Moore’s Nightmare Before Christmas with a staggering feel for dynamics and tectonic accumulations of bastard textures that is as exhilarating as it is confusing. This is TNB’s modern black nightmare sound perfectly rendered. At the time this was scheduled to be the last TNB performance. Edition of 300 copies. Recommended.

Ashtray Navigations
Dedicated To The Sensory Armada

Memoirs of an Aesthete No Cat

LP
£18.99


Numbered edition of only 100 copies private press LP from Phil Todd and co, this time out dedicated to mythic/unrecorded UK psych group The Sensory Armada. The album pushes further into the gorgeous kosmische keyboard style of recent Ashtray releases, stopping off for some classic Ostrich guitar over Industrial percussion and phaser tone, classic suspended in time Zeit/Atem-isms, Heldon-styled space-punk, thudding electro re-thinks of The Velvets circa Black Angels Death Song, some beautifully weird almost Hawaiian guitar/beatbox destruction that overwhelms with wave after wave of solo fuzz and an elegiac almost side-long synth/bass/fuzz séance that ties-up Perfect Prescription-era Spacemen 3 with the black mass style of the Hermann Nitsch/Conrad Schnitzler orchestra. Highly recommended, but won’t hang around for long.

Way Of The Cross
Mind Of The Dolphin

Phoenix 02

LP
£16.99


Massive limited edition LP on NNCK’s imprint documenting a series of recordings from this ambitious American/European big band that unites Dave Nuss of The No-Neck Blues Band with Spencer Clark and James Ferraro of The Skaters alongside Jan Anderzen of Kemialliset Ystavat, Jonna from Kuupuu, Stellar Om Source, Mik Quantius from Embryo and Tiitus Petajaniemi and Jari Koho of Uton/Keijo. The whole entourage toured through Europe in the spring of 2007 and this LP collects the best of the jams. Three long tracks and one fragment, including two pieces recorded at VPRO Radio. The sound takes off from the kind of free goof blueprint of The Godz, with a lots of percussion and odd rhythmic dunting while The Skaters work lush keyboard parts and a wall of ululating vocal drone deep into the backdrop. Quantius supplies vocals that are somewhere between Don Van Vliet and Alan Bishop and the whole thing proceeds into this kind of weird ethno-zone where fragmented world rhythms and sounds are twisted to dark, psychotropic ends. But the real gravy is the side long fourth track, the most convincing update of the monochord bass/drum confusion of Skip Spence’s “Grey/Afro” ever improvised in real time, combining sublime vocal highs with a hypnotic bottom end. Highly recommended.

Stellar Om Source
Trilogy Select

Olde English Spelling Bee OESB-57

LP
£14.99


New LP from Stellar Om Source aka Christelle Gualdi, compiling and re-mastering selected tracks from what was originally a limited 3xCD-R set that we stocked at VT way back in the day. The renewed attention she’s been getting recently isn’t surprising: unlike many of the her ‘new age synth’ contemporaries, Gualdi has some advanced technique, playing rippling, almost Alice Coltarne-esque arpeggios of pure liquid tone set in deep cosmo-settings that have an ecstatic future jazz feel while tapping into the H-Pop style of timbres and modes salvaged from 1980s synth soundtracks and 1970s keyboard ritual. Daniel Lopatin of Oneohtrix Point Never makes a guest appearance on “Rites Of Fusion”. Full colour cover art by Gualdi and a free download. Recommended.
